1. Optimize Your Google Business Profile for Local Search

Claim and Enhance Your Google Business Listing

  • Ensure your local business is discoverable by fully optimizing your Google Business Profile. Add accurate contact information, business hours, high-quality photos, and encourage reviews.

"A complete Google Business Profile is the foundation of all effective local advertising tips for small businesses."



Small business owner updating their Google Business Profile local advertising tips

Optimizing your Google Business Profile is one of the most powerful local advertising tips for any small business aiming to elevate its presence in the local market. Start by claiming your business listing and ensuring consistent, accurate information—this includes your business name, address, phone number, website, and operating hours. By uploading high-resolution images of your shopfront, products, or services, you can immediately attract attention and build trust with potential customers seeking you through local search.

Encourage satisfied local customers to leave positive reviews, as these testimonials significantly improve your credibility and search engine visibility. Google considers relevance, distance, and prominence in its local rankings, making every detail of your business profile influential. Responding to reviews—not just positive ones—shows active engagement and care for the customer experience, amplifying your local advertising impact within your target audience.

2. Launch Targeted Google Ads Campaigns for Local Businesses

Setting Up Local Ad Extensions and Location Targeting

  • Utilize location targeting and ad extensions in Google Ads to directly engage your immediate local community.

Benefits of Google Ads for Local Businesses

Example Ad Features

Targeted Reach

Local Service Extensions

Cost Control

Location Bid Adjustments

For many local businesses, running a Google Ad campaign is a game-changer. By leveraging location extensions and geo-targeted Google Ads, you guarantee your small business appears when people nearby search for your products or services—right at their moment of intent. Local ad extensions allow you to display your storefront address and phone number directly in the ad, making it simpler for customers in your local area to connect with you.

Location targeting and bid adjustments within Google Ads ensure you maximize your advertising budget by focusing spending only in areas that yield the highest returns. Local advertising isn’t just about getting seen—it’s about getting seen by the right people: engaged local customers ready to act. Monitor your results using analytics, and adjust bidding strategies for the most profitable locations within your market.

4. Invest in Local SEO to Dominate Local Search Results

On-Page, Off-Page, and Citation Building

  • Boost your local advertising efforts with local SEO: include location-based keywords, secure backlinks from local sites, and maintain consistent business listings.

Local SEO remains one of the top local advertising tips for driving organic traffic. Start by optimizing your website with city or neighborhood keywords in page titles, meta descriptions, and throughout your site’s body copy. Incorporate schema markup to provide search engines with detailed local business information and help your content stand out in rich search results.

Building quality backlinks from local newspapers, blogs, and organizations increases your legitimacy in the eyes of search engines, making your business more visible in local searches. Consistent NAP (Name, Address, Phone) citations across all directories and platforms prevent confusion, reinforce your business profile online, and strengthen your local SEO foundation. Periodically audit your listings and fix inconsistencies quickly to maintain the best possible search engine rankings for your local market.

6. Launch Effective Email Marketing and Mail Marketing Campaigns

Direct Mail and Digital Email: Best Practices

  • Combine traditional mail marketing with targeted email marketing to reach both offline and online audiences in your local market.

Email marketing and mail marketing remain highly effective for reaching your local audience directly. Build email lists from your in-store signups and online customers, and send personalized offers, event announcements, and updates. Use segmentation to ensure your messages appeal to different groups within your local market, driving higher open and conversion rates.

Simultaneously, traditional direct mail—flyers, postcards, or catalogs—delivered to residential addresses can still outperform digital-only strategies, especially for older or less tech-savvy demographics. Mixing both channels ensures maximum market coverage. Always include calls-to-action, track response rates, and continually test new offers to uncover what motivates your local customers most.

8. Feature Your Business on Local Business Listings and Directories

Maintain Consistency Across Online Directories

  • List your small business on high-traffic business directories for consistent and widespread local advertising.

Featuring your business across various business listings and online directories significantly boosts your local advertising reach. Popular platforms like Yelp, Yellow Pages, TripAdvisor, and industry-specific directories can drive steady traffic to your business through both search engines and direct platform searches.

Consistency is essential: ensure your business profile—name, address, phone, website—is identical everywhere you appear online. Inconsistent information can confuse potential customers and impact your visibility in Google’s local results. Regularly audit your business listings, respond to reviews, and update your photos to maintain an active and reliable presence in each listing.

What is the rule of 7 in advertising?

  • The rule of 7 in advertising suggests that a potential customer must see or interact with your advertising message at least seven times before they make a buying decision. Applying this rule to local advertising means maintaining high visibility across multiple touchpoints in your local market.

What is the LSM method of marketing?

  • LSM (Local Store Marketing) is a set of strategies designed to bring more customers into a local business through hyper-targeted marketing efforts. LSM for local advertising may include event sponsorships, exclusive offers for nearby residents, and collaborations with other local businesses.

Understanding Target Audience Identification in Today’s Digital Landscape What Is Target Audience Identification? Target audience identification is the process of defining and understanding the unique group of people most likely to engage with or purchase your products or services. Rather than broadcasting to everyone, you focus your marketing efforts on those whose needs and interests align closely with what you offer. This approach revolves around analyzing demographic information –such as age, gender, income, and education–combined with psychographics like values, fears, and lifestyle choices. Effective target audience identification means breaking free from assumptions and using real data. For instance, while small businesses used to identify their target audiences by guessing or copying competitors, today’s leaders rely on data-driven research. This ensures that marketing strategies target not just any group of people , but the ideal customer most likely to buy your product. Building Customer Profiles to Refine Target Audience Identification Creating detailed customer profiles, also known as buyer personas, is crucial to accurately defining your target audience. These profiles distill your findings from market research into easy-to-reference archetypes representing segments of your audience. Include demographic information (such as location, education, job title) alongside psychographics (values, goals, pain points, hobbies). The more specific and data-backed your profiles, the better your marketing team can tailor messaging and offers. The strongest customer profiles are built on both qualitative and quantitative data: interview real customers, analyze website analytics, and map the buying journey. Your marketing plan should reference these profiles regularly, ensuring all campaigns—email, social media, or advertising—are sharply aligned with your core ideal customer segments. Segmenting Your Target Audience for Greater Marketing Impact Gather Data: Collect demographic and behavioral data from surveys, analytics, and sales history. Identify Patterns: Look for trends such as common pain points, interests, or purchase triggers among your customer base. Create Segments: Divide your audience into distinct groups—like age, income, or buying intent—based on shared characteristics. Develop Messaging: Tailor marketing messages and product features to speak directly to each segment’s needs. Test and Refine: Use A/B testing and analytics to measure response rates, adjusting as necessary for greater impact. Segmenting your target audience ensures your marketing strategies go beyond “one size fits all,” unlocking deeper engagement and better results. Suppose your customer base includes both millennials seeking budget-friendly products and older professionals interested in quality—segmenting allows you to craft customized offers and marketing messages for each group, maximizing your impact across channels. Frequently Asked Questions About Target Audience Identification What is identifying a target audience? Identifying a target audience means defining the specific group of people most likely to be interested in your product or service. This process uses demographic, psychographic, behavioral, and other relevant data to ensure your marketing messages reach the ideal customer, increasing effectiveness and ROI. What are the target audience identifiers? Target audience identifiers include demographic factors such as age, gender, location, income, and education, as well as psychographics like interests, values, and lifestyles. Businesses also use behavioral data (website interactions, purchase history) and preferred communication channels to draw a clear picture of each audience segment. What are the four types of target audiences? The four main types of target audiences are: demographic (age, gender, income), psychographic (attitudes, values), behavioral (buying behavior, brand loyalty), and geographic (location-based segmentation). Segmenting your audience can also get more detailed depending on your product or market. What is audience identification? Audience identification is the ongoing process of discovering, defining, and understanding the people most interested in your offerings. It ensures all marketing strategies and messages are tailored for the groups most likely to engage, maximizing the impact of every campaign.
